No-Bake Pecan Pie Bites Recipe

Introduction

No-Bake Pecan Pie Bites are a delicious and easy treat that captures the flavors of classic pecan pie without any baking. These bite-sized snacks are perfect for a quick dessert or a healthy snack on the go.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up pecans
  • 1 cup pitted dates
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Step 1: In a food processor, combine pecans and dates. Blend until the mixture is crumbly but starts to stick together.
  2. Step 2: Add maple syrup and vanilla extract, then pulse until the mixture forms a sticky dough.
  3. Step 3: Using your hands, roll the mixture into small bite-sized balls.
  4. Step 4: Place the bites on a tray and ch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ving.

Tips & Variations

  • For a different flavor, add a pinch of cinnamon or a splash of bourbon to the mixture.
  • Use walnuts or almonds instead of pecans to change up the nutty taste.
  • If dates are too dry, soak them in warm water for 10 minutes before blending to achieve a smoother texture.

Storage

Store the pecan pie bites in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to one week. They can also be frozen for up to three months. Let them thaw in the fridge before enjoying. To serve, you can eat them cold or let them sit at room temperature for 10 minutes.

FAQs

Can I use other sweeteners instead of maple syrup?

Yes, you can substitute maple syrup with honey or agave nectar, but the flavor may vary slightly.

Are these bites gluten-free?

Yes, this recipe is naturally gluten-free, as it contains no wheat or gluten ingredients.
